Skip to content
×
Try PRO Free Today!
BiggerPockets Pro offers you a comprehensive suite of tools and resources
Market and Deal Finder Tools
Deal Analysis Calculators
Property Management Software
Exclusive discounts to Home Depot, RentRedi, and more
$0
7 days free
$828/yr or $69/mo when billed monthly.
$390/yr or $32.5/mo when billed annually.
7 days free. Cancel anytime.
Already a Pro Member? Sign in here
Pick markets, find deals, analyze and manage properties. Try BiggerPockets PRO.
x
Results (10,000+)
Chris Babb Build to Rent
9 February 2025 | 7 replies
I've finally made the decision to get into the market to Build to Rent.
Joanne Tsai commercial umbrella policy
21 February 2025 | 0 replies
After being transferred multiples, finally the agent told us, we need a 1 million liability policy for our 11th house in our landlord policy before they are willing to issue an commercial umbrella policy.
Paul Lucenti Maximizing monthly cash flow per unit
28 January 2025 | 27 replies
Section 8 would tend to carry higher repair and as a result, additional vacancy.OP’s definition of cash flow is rent minus piti.  
Brian Fisher Pocono Short-Term Rental Disaster - Management, Legal, Insurance?
29 January 2025 | 3 replies
To set the stage, I'm owner of a short-term rental property in the Poconos in PA and we use a property management company for bookings, maintenance/cleaning, guest management, etc.This past weekend we had a guest booking but when the guests arrived Friday evening the house had no running water, though it had been running fine earlier in the day when the Property manager (PM) was at the house to give a final check and leave the welcome packet.
Lee Dan Art Replacement properties basis 1031 exchange
20 February 2025 | 2 replies
Each of your homes will start at a lower cost basis and you will get slightly less depreciation each year to offset but you have spread that depreciation over multiple properties so now selling any one property will result in less impact on taxes than just selling your first without a 1031. 
Michael Fucillo Feedback on Rentvine
11 February 2025 | 25 replies
I can’t afford the $5/unit tier so maybe their support is better but our definitely sucks and definitely shows their internal teams are not on the same page, resulting in mixed messages constantly, sub par support and honestly a lot of gaslighting. 
Mark Smith Beware of Hidden Yield Spread Interest
18 February 2025 | 0 replies
This hidden cost significantly increased my loan’s overall expense, and I only realized it after reviewing the final terms.
Karolina Powell Soundproofing apartments - how to?
19 February 2025 | 2 replies
If you get complaints, remind all parties that noise travels, they were warned to be quiet and respectful of their neighbor, and that repeated issues may result in removal.I have an apartment building where the downstairs renter can hear the upstairs neighbor talking on the phone when it's really quiet at night.
Austin Bright I have a list of addresses. Is there some "Tech-y" way pull property info in bulk?
10 February 2025 | 47 replies
location={lat},{lng}" headers = {'User-Agent': 'Mozilla/5.0'} response = requests.get(search_url, headers=headers) if response.status_code == 200: try: json_text = response.text.split('&&')[1] return json.loads(json_text) except (json.JSONDecodeError, IndexError) as e: print("Error decoding JSON response:", e) print("Response text:", response.text) return None return Nonedef extract_home_id(search_results): try: payload = search_results.get('payload') if not payload: return None region_views = payload.get('regionViews') if not region_views: return None root = region_views.get('__root') if not root: return None for result in root: if 'home' in result: return result['home']['id'] except KeyError as e: print(f"KeyError: {e}") return Nonedef construct_redfin_detail_url(state, city, street, zip_code, home_id): street_formatted = street.replace(' ', '-') city_formatted = city.replace(' ', '-') return f"https://www.redfin.com/{state}/{city_formatted}/{street_formatted}/home/{home_id}"def query_apify_redfin_scraper(detail_url): api_url = APIFY_API_URL payload = { "detailUrls": [{"url": detail_url}], "debugLog": False } headers = { "Content-Type": "application/json" } response = requests.post(api_url, headers=headers, data=json.dumps(payload)) if response.status_code == 201: try: return response.json()['data']['id'] except json.JSONDecodeError as e: print("Error decoding JSON response:", e) print("Response text:", response.text) return None return Nonedef get_apify_scraper_results(run_id): api_url = f"https://api.apify.com/v2/acts/tri_angle~redfin-detail/runs/{run_id}/dataset/items?
Luka Jozic Experience of OOS investing in Cleveland after 1.5 years.
29 January 2025 | 107 replies
The result of this?